Rae-
We use MPEG (ADTEC EDJE units) players almost exclusively here at MOE.  The 
benefit is that they are intended to run without interruption, can be 
networked, control lighting displays, and programmed to respond to 
buttons.  However, the negative is that they require a fair amount of 
training to program and install and are very sensitive to power 
interruptions.  Yet, when they are working, it's great, as we only have to 
turn on the screen/speakers every morning.  When they break, and for 
smaller temporary exhibits, we use just a simple run of the mill DVD player 
that we get at Wall Mart (no more than $40).  Like Kathy said, the only 
draw back is that you need the remote at start up each morning.  Beyond 
that, they've seemed to last playing 8hrs a day 7 days a week for, at 
minimum, 6 months and most are still ready to go when needed.

>A question for exhibit designers.  I am in charge of creating an
>exhibit that will have a 6 minute video loop as part of the display.
>Can anyone reccomend what equipment will allow me to play the
>video/DVD and have it loop continuously?
>Thanks for the input.
